A group of 17 brands under the Tile of Spain umbrella take part in the information stand organised by ASCER and ICEX
The United Kingdom is the third largest export market for the Spanish tile industry

Between the 3rd and the 5th of February, a delegation of Tile of Spain companies will reinforce its international positioning at Surface Design Show, a benchmark event for surface material innovation, held at the Business Design Centre in London. The companies will be represented at the information stand, featuring product samples from their respective brands. The initiative is part of the Internationalisation Plan for the Ceramic Tile Sector 2026, promoted by ASCER and ICEX Spain Exports and Investments, in collaboration with the Economic and Trade Commission of the Embassy of Spain in London.

The information stand includes a product exhibition area with the participation of the following associated brands: Adex, Apavisa Porcelánico, Arcana Cerámica, Cerámica Ribesalbes, Cerámicas Aparici, Cevica, Cristacer, Dune Cerámica, Equipe Cerámicas, Gayafores, Greco Gres, Museum Surfaces, Oset, Porcelánicos HDC, Realonda, Undefasa and Vives Azulejos y Gres. Together, they present a carefully curated selection of high added value pieces that reflect both design excellence and technological innovation within the sector. The aim of the activity is to showcase the potential of Spanish ceramics as a versatile, contemporary material aligned with the latest trends. 

The stand incorporates an interactive area where visitors can engage with the materials, discover emerging surface trends, and design their own inspirational mood boards under the Tile of Spain brand.

Surface Design Show is a trade fair targeted at specifiers, primarily architects and interior designers, showcasing a comprehensive range of floor and wall finishing materials. The visitor profile is mainly comprised of architects, interior designers, property developers, and contractors.

Tile of Spain in the United Kingdom
The United Kingdom is the third largest export market for Spanish ceramics, with sales totalling €137 million in 2025, reflecting a 3% year-on-year increase. Given its strategic relevance, a tailored promotional plan has been implemented, combining participation in key industry trade fairs with communication campaigns, specialised seminars, and press missions.
